I think, there should be much more important factor to the lure-fishing.

Match the bait

I think, probably, many beginners of the lure-fishing misunderstand "Match the bait".

They tried to match the colour and shape of the lure to the bait.
But they didn't try to match the motion of the lure to the behavior of the bait.

I caught a small Queenfish by BOMBER LONG 15A/Fire Tiger (The chartreuse) at Lee Point Rocks last Sunday.

Normally, Queenfish likes very fast retrieving of the lure.  

My method was different from normal one.

Weather: Sunny day

Water: Very, very clear in the dry season

Target bait in the dry season: Longtong

Longtong is green in colour.

Longtong normally is floating on the water.

My choice of the lure: BOMBER LONG 15A

Colour of the lure: Fire Tiger (The chartreuse)

Action: Deadly slow retrieving and Twitching

As a result,






Probably, this green-colour BOMBER looked a Longtong to Queenfish.


And,

I caught a very small Barramundi tonight.

It's very cold and windy.

I saw that the other anglers caught some whitings on the sand beach.

My choice of the lure: SQUIDGY FISH

Colour of the lure: SILVER FOX

Action: Slow retrieving and pause

As a result,






Probably, this SQUIDGY FISH/SILVER FOX looked a Whiting to this small Barramundi on the  sand beach.

5th. July 2012
Land based, Darwin, NT, Australia





SQUIDGY FISH

Colour: SILVER FOX

Size: 70mm

Where: Shallow water 30cm - 50cm

Water: Very clear Outgoing

Tuning: OWNER/Berkley NITRO 1/6oz. #1/O

Tuning: Glued SQUIDGY FISH to jighead

Line: POWERPRO 10LB

Leader line: SCHNEIDER 0.55mm Dia.

Knot: The Kaneit Knot

Reel: SHIMANO STRADIC CI4 1000F

Rod: ST.CROIX 2 pcs 6'6" 4-8LB

Clip: FORCE TEN STAINLESS DUO LOCK SNAPS

Action: Slow retrieving and pause
